A hardware engineer is responsible for designing new computer hardware through creating of blueprints and also installs, maintains, and repairs computer hardware as well as updating the existing equipment. He/she researches new trends for making advanced hardware and also creates new directions regarding computer hardware, resulting in vast improvements in computer technology.

Other specific tasks include testing the models they design to ensure their efficiency and effectiveness and also acts as the custodian of computer engineering knowledge. They are also involved in building computer systems in other non-computer devices. Lastly, he/she makes sure that the added components in any computer system integrate seamlessly with the existing equipment.

Instructions

  1. Rating: Rate the employee against the core skills based on how well he/she demonstrates each skill. Give scores 1, 2, or 3 for each rating depending on the employee's performance.
  2. Comments: Use this area to give examples of employee's performance phrases. The phrases should describe how well an employee has performed on previously set goals based on the given core skill.
  3. Summary: Use this section to give a summary of the employee's strengths and areas for improvement or development. Recommend a step increase for an employee who has met the expectations and performance improvement plans for one who doesn't meet expectations.
  4. Human Resources Review: Human resources manager must examine and indicate whether he/she concurs with the evaluation and comments. If the manager agrees, then he/she must sign the evaluation form. If he/she doesn't concur, then he/she must provide reasons explaining why this is so.
  5. Signatures: Sign the evaluation form and give it to the employee to go through and answer the Self Evaluation Questions. Ask him/her to sign and date the evaluation form before giving it back to the human resources for filing.
